Gerald Loeb Award for Business Journalism
In the world of financial and corporate reporting, few accolades carry as much weight as the Gerald Loeb Award. This prestigious honor is dedicated to recognizing excellence in business journalism, ensuring that complex economic narratives are told with accuracy, depth, and integrity.
The Purpose of the Gerald Loeb Award
The Gerald Loeb Award is presented annually to honor outstanding achievements in business reporting. By celebrating high-quality journalism, the award encourages reporters to dig deeper into the mechanisms of commerce and finance, providing the public with essential insights into the business world.
[ไม่มีภาพประกอบ]
Award Categories and Structure
To ensure a comprehensive evaluation of the field, the awards are distributed across multiple categories of business reporting. This allows the committee to recognize a diverse range of styles, from investigative deep-dives to daily financial analysis.
Special Recognition
While most honors fall into predefined categories, the organization occasionally grants special awards. These are reserved for distinguished pieces of business journalism that demonstrate exceptional quality but do not necessarily fit within the standard category frameworks.
